Collection Materials

The “Earth Angel” truck collects the following materials:
  • Aluminum cans
  • Brown paper grocery bags
  • Corrugated cardboard
  • Plastic grades #1 and #2
  • Newsprint
  • Telephone books
  • Leaves, grass, and small brush
The city will furnish the container and a calendar of scheduled collection days. The container should be placed curbside prior to 6 a.m. for pickup.


Aluminum Cans

Please rinse beverage cans. No tin cans, foil, siding, or pie pans are accepted. Hint: If in doubt, use a refrigerator magnet. If the magnet sticks, it is not aluminum.

Brown Paper Bags

Only brown paper grocery bags are accepted for pickup. No white or colored bags will be accepted.

Corrugated Cardboard

Only corrugated cardboard (a wavy layer between two flat layers) is accepted for pickup. No pasteboard, such as cereal boxes and shoe boxes will be accepted. Flatten boxes and place either inside recycling container or underneath it. Labels, tape, and staples do not have to be removed. 

Plastic Grades #1 and #2

 
Plastic bottles and containers that are either grade #1 or #2.  Look for the chasing arrows emblem on any plastic container, if it has a 1 or 2 it is acceptable. 


  

Newsprint

Newsprint must be dry, clean, and unsoiled on collection day. Hint: If it comes in the newspaper, it can be recycled with the newspaper.

Leaves, Grass & Small Brush

Leaves, grass, and small brush must be in plastic bags and placed curbside by 6 a.m. Small shrub trimmings no longer than 3 feet or 6 inches in diameter should be bundled. The bundles should be placed curbside. Pickup days will be the same as recyclables.

Please do not set out bags and bundles more than 12 hours prior to collection. No other items may be mixed in, i.e., household waste, rocks, or dirt. If they are, the bag cannot be collected for recycling. Residents are allowed 50 bags of leaf and mulch per collection day. This service is intended for residential customers, and should not be used to subsidize any lawn services.

Missed Collection Days & Overflow Containers

In case you missed your regular recycling day and have full containers, we have a drop off center located at the corner of Valley Street & Runyon Street. There are labeled bins where you can leave your recyclables. If you are unable to bring the materials yourself, simply call the Sanitation Office to schedule a special pickup!
